The Environmental Impact of Clothes Dryers:

Clothes dryers have become an indispensable appliance in many households, offering convenience and efficiency in drying laundry. However, their widespread use has raised concerns about their environmental impact. This article aims to delve into the energy consumption associated with clothes dryers and explore sustainable alternatives that can mitigate their negative effects on the environment.


Energy Consumption of Clothes Dryers:


  1. Electricity Usage: Clothes dryers primarily rely on electricity to generate heat and circulate hot air to dry clothes. The energy consumption of a dryer depends on various factors, including its size, age, efficiency rating, and usage patterns. Older models tend to be less energy-efficient, consuming more electricity per load.

  2. Standby Power: Even when not in use, clothes dryers often consume a small amount of electricity in standby mode. This vampire power" can contribute to unnecessary energy waste if the dryer remains plugged in when not actively drying clothes.


Environmental Impact:


  1. Greenhouse Gas Emissions: The primary environmental concern associated with clothes dryers is the emission of greenhouse gases (GHGs), particularly carbon dioxide (CO2). The majority of dryers use electricity generated from fossil fuels, such as coal or natural gas, which release CO2 during combustion. These emissions contribute to climate change and air pollution.

  2. Energy Demand: The high energy demand of clothes dryers puts a strain on power grids and increases the need for additional electricity generation. This can lead to increased reliance on non-renewable energy sources and exacerbate environmental issues associated with their extraction and production.


Sustainable Alternatives:


  1. Line Drying: One of the most environmentally friendly alternatives to using a clothes dryer is line drying. Hanging clothes outdoors or utilizing indoor drying racks take advantage of natural air circulation and sunlight to dry laundry without consuming any electricity. Line drying also helps to preserve the quality and lifespan of clothing.

  2. Energy-Efficient Dryers: Investing in energy-efficient clothes dryers can significantly reduce both energy consumption and environmental impact. Look for models with high Energy Star ratings, which indicate superior efficiency and reduced electricity usage. These dryers often incorporate features such as moisture sensors and heat pump technology to optimize drying cycles.

  3. Heat Pump Dryers: Heat pump dryers are an innovative alternative that utilizes advanced technology to minimize energy consumption. They extract heat from the surrounding air, recycle it, and use it to dry clothes. Heat pump dryers consume up to 50% less energy than conventional models, making them a greener option.


Conclusion:


Clothes dryers have a notable impact on the environment due to their energy consumption and associated greenhouse gas emissions. To mitigate these effects, individuals can opt for sustainable alternatives like line drying or invest in energy-efficient or heat pump dryers. By making conscious choices, we can reduce our carbon footprint and contribute to a more sustainable future.
